mcp-agent-toolkit scanned grade A with 0 findings against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ured 8d ago.
A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.
Nothing flagged
None of the 26 patterns this scan looks for appear in this file: no shell pipes, no recursive deletes, no credential paths, no hidden text, no instruction-override or anti-refusal phrasing, no agent-config snooping. That is not a guarantee, it is the absence of the things that are checkable.

mcp-agent-toolkit is an MCP server published in the GitHub repository shubham0086/mcp-agent-toolkit (1 stars, last pushed 28d ago), with no licence file. Its token cost is not measured: an MCP server costs its tool schemas, not its config file. A static security scan graded it A with 0 findings.
